Ways to Watch Movies and TV Online for Free. Understand how to use mirror links. Most streaming sites don't actually host the videos you want to watch.
They are more like filing cabinets, holding links to every movie and episode they have access too. Once you click on a link from you internet search you'll go to a page with series of links, often with names like Vid. Share, Put. Locker, Moo. Share, etc. These links have the actual videos in them, and are usually ranked by usability.

It does not offer the option to download movies for offline viewing. Hoopla Digital. Got a library card? Check to see if your library has partnered with Hoopla.
This digital- media service allows you to check out all kinds of stuff - - including movies. Your library determines the total number of movies you can borrow each month. Hoopla is a subscription service you may have access to through a public library. Surprisingly, Hoopla's mobile apps offer not only streaming, but also a download option for offline viewing.
Internet Archive. The Internet Archive is home to all things public- domain, including thousands of feature- length movies. Perhaps unsurprisingly, there's no cost to use the service, nor do you need an account (though you can create one if you want to mark favorites and such). Many classic movies and TV shows can be found on the Internet Archive.

This ad- supported option does require you to have a Vudu account, but it's free to set one up. Vudu offers a selection of movies that don't cost a dime, as long as you are willing to watch a few ads. While the mobile apps do allow you to download paid movies for offline viewing, however, Movies on Us titles can only be streamed. Yahoo View. Although Yahoo's streaming service focuses mostly on TV shows, it does have a movie section.
You don't need a Yahoo account to access it. Yahoo View also has a collection of movies to watch online. And the smattering of titles Yahoo View does have available are probably not going to appeal to many viewers. Although there are mobile Yahoo View apps, they sling only clips - - no movies or TV shows.
